English: Reproduction of a 1948 era New Hampshire Route shield. Most highway markers from this era were made out of wood and had sharp corners but almost identical to the signs used today in Maine and Massachusetts. Uses the Roadgeek 2005 fonts. (United States law does not permit the copyrighting of typeface designs, and the fonts are meant to be copies of a U.S. Government-produced work anyway.)
